John and Cynthia went on a date. During dinner, John consistently made eye contact with Cynthia and nodded his head as she was t
Juliette [100K]

Answer: Pseudo listening

Explanation:

Pseudo-listening is a form of non-listening whereby a person appears to be attentive and fully listening in a conversation but actually the person is only partially listening or ignoring the other person speaking. The main reason for pseudo listening is not to listen but to the conversation but to cater to the listener's other personal need. The word "pseudo listening" is made up of the words pseudo which is a Greek word that means "not genuine or real " and listening.[4]

Pseudo-listening is the an ineffective way to communicate. When the conversation has ended, one won't have gotten much of the information said. Since John's mind was somewhere else while Cynthia was talking, John was exhibiting pseudo listening.
